Changeset 38427 in webkit for trunk/JavaScriptCore/bytecompiler/CodeGenerator.h
- Timestamp:
- Nov 15, 2008, 1:05:23 PM (17 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/JavaScriptCore/bytecompiler/CodeGenerator.h
r38425 r38427 28 28 */ 29 29 30 #ifndef CodeGenerator_h31 #define CodeGenerator_h30 #ifndef BytecodeGenerator_h 31 #define BytecodeGenerator_h 32 32 33 33 #include "CodeBlock.h" … … 61 61 }; 62 62 63 class CodeGenerator {63 class BytecodeGenerator { 64 64 public: 65 65 typedef DeclarationStacks::VarStack VarStack; … … 68 68 static void setDumpsGeneratedCode(bool dumpsGeneratedCode); 69 69 70 CodeGenerator(ProgramNode*, const Debugger*, const ScopeChain&, SymbolTable*, CodeBlock*, VarStack&, FunctionStack&);71 CodeGenerator(FunctionBodyNode*, const Debugger*, const ScopeChain&, SymbolTable*, CodeBlock*);72 CodeGenerator(EvalNode*, const Debugger*, const ScopeChain&, SymbolTable*, EvalCodeBlock*);70 BytecodeGenerator(ProgramNode*, const Debugger*, const ScopeChain&, SymbolTable*, CodeBlock*, VarStack&, FunctionStack&); 71 BytecodeGenerator(FunctionBodyNode*, const Debugger*, const ScopeChain&, SymbolTable*, CodeBlock*); 72 BytecodeGenerator(EvalNode*, const Debugger*, const ScopeChain&, SymbolTable*, EvalCodeBlock*); 73 73 74 74 JSGlobalData* globalData() const { return m_globalData; } … … 460 460 } 461 461 462 #endif // CodeGenerator_h462 #endif // BytecodeGenerator_h
Note:
See TracChangeset
for help on using the changeset viewer.